Thumzup Media Corporation Business Introduction

Thumzup Media Corporation (OTCQB: TZUP) is an innovative social media branding and digital marketing technology company. Its primary mission is to democratize the multi-billion dollar influencer marketing industry by enabling everyday consumers to become "nano-influencers" for the brands they love.

Business Summary

The company operates a proprietary mobile application (the Thumzup App) that connects advertisers with their actual customers. Unlike traditional influencer marketing which focuses on celebrities or high-following creators, Thumzup incentivizes the "average Joe" to post about products on social media in exchange for immediate cash rewards. This creates a scalable, authentic word-of-mouth marketing engine fueled by real-world testimonials.

Detailed Business Modules

1. The Thumzup Mobile Application: The core of the business is a gig-economy style platform. Users browse active campaigns from local and national brands, purchase products or visit locations, take a photo or video, and share it on their social media (primarily Instagram). Once the post is verified by the app's automated system, the user receives a cash payment via PayPal or other digital wallets.

2. Advertiser Dashboard: This is a B2B SaaS (Software as a Service) component where businesses manage their campaigns. It provides analytics on reach, engagement, and the geographic distribution of posts. Brands can set budgets, define specific "calls to action," and monitor their ROI in real-time.

3. AdTech Integration: Thumzup utilizes proprietary algorithms to verify social media posts, ensuring they meet brand guidelines and remain active for a required duration before payouts are released.

Commercial Model Characteristics

Pay-per-Post Model: Unlike traditional agencies that charge high monthly retainers, Thumzup allows brands to pay only when a customer successfully shares content.
Scalable Authenticity: Because posts come from friends and family members of the target audience, they bypass "ad blindness" and carry higher trust scores than traditional digital banner ads.
Hyper-Local Targeting: Small businesses (SMBs) can launch campaigns specifically targeting users within a few miles of their storefront, making it highly effective for the hospitality and retail sectors.

Core Competitive Moat

User Friction Reduction: Thumzup’s "Instant Pay" feature creates a significant barrier to entry for competitors. The psychological reward of receiving $5–$10 immediately after a post creates high user retention and a "gamified" marketing experience.
Proprietary Verification Tech: The platform’s ability to programmatically verify social media API data to ensure post-compliance protects advertisers from fraud and low-quality content.

Latest Strategic Layout

As of Q4 2024 and heading into 2025, Thumzup has focused on geographic expansion beyond its initial Los Angeles test market. The company recently announced plans to integrate Artificial Intelligence (AI) to help users generate better captions and to help brands identify which types of user-generated content (UGC) drive the highest conversion rates. Additionally, Thumzup is exploring integration with TikTok and Reels to capture the short-form video trend.

Thumzup Media Corporation Development History

Thumzup’s journey reflects the evolution of the "Creator Economy" and the shift from elite influencers to grassroots advocacy.

Development Phases

1. Foundation and Concept (2020 - 2021): Founded by Robert Steele, the company was born out of the observation that traditional social media ads were becoming more expensive and less effective. The initial team focused on building the MVP (Minimum Viable Product) of the app and securing early-stage seed funding.

2. Beta Testing and Market Validation (2022): The app was launched in a "closed beta" in the Los Angeles area. During this phase, the company focused on onboarding local restaurants and small retailers to prove that micro-payments could drive foot traffic.

3. Public Listing and Scaling (2023 - 2024): Thumzup successfully listed its shares on the OTCQB Venture Market. This provided the capital necessary to upgrade the app's infrastructure and begin aggressive user acquisition. In 2024, the company hit significant milestones in terms of total posts generated and total payouts distributed to users.

Success Factors and Challenges

Success Drivers: The primary reason for Thumzup’s survival in a competitive AdTech space is its focus on the "Nano-Influencer." By tapping into the 99% of social media users who were previously unmonetized, they opened a new supply of advertising inventory.
Challenges: Like many early-stage tech companies, Thumzup has faced challenges regarding capital intensity and the "chicken and egg" problem—needing enough users to attract brands, and enough brands to keep users engaged. High customer acquisition costs (CAC) in the early stages required careful balance.

TZUP Development Potential

Strategic Rebranding and Pivot to Datacentrex

In December 2025, Thumzup officially completed its merger with Dogehash Technologies and rebranded as Datacentrex, Inc.. This shift signals a move toward "Digital Infrastructure," moving beyond social media marketing into industrial-scale blockchain mining (specifically Scrypt-algorithm assets like Dogecoin and Litecoin). This pivot allows the company to leverage high-performance computing as a secondary revenue stream alongside its AdTech platform.

AdTech Platform Scaling and Integration

Thumzup's core app continues to show aggressive user-end growth. By mid-2025, the company surpassed 1,000 advertiser locations, representing a CAGR of over 200%. The roadmap includes deepening integrations with TikTok and Facebook by late 2025 to early 2026, complementing its existing presence on X (Twitter) and Instagram Reels. This expansion is designed to tap into a digital advertising market projected to reach $400 billion by 2028.

Digital Asset Treasury (DAT) Strategy

The company has adopted a bold treasury strategy, authorizing the holding of up to 90% of its liquid assets in cryptocurrencies. As of May 2025, it held approximately 19 Bitcoin, but following the $50M capital raise, it has expanded its "Digital Asset Accumulator" model to include Ethereum, Solana, and Dogecoin. The potential for non-dilutive capital through Bitcoin-backed credit facilities (via Coinbase Prime) provides a modern financing lever few micro-cap peers possess.
